SOC 519082

Medical Appliance Technicians

Construct, maintain, or repair medical supportive devices such as braces, orthotics and prosthetic devices, joints, arch supports, and other surgical and medical appliances.

National Median

$47,060

per year

National Salary Overview

Median Annual

$47,060

Entry Level (10th pct)

$36,560

Experienced (90th pct)

$74,570

Total Employed

11,490

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average salary for a Medical Appliance Technicians?
The national median annual salary for Medical Appliance Technicians is $47,060, according to Bureau of Labor Statistics data. This means half of workers in this occupation earn more, and half earn less.
